Monday Meditation

You armed me with strength for battle; you humbled my adversaries before me. 2 Sam. 22:40 (NIV) During seasons of difficulty, struggle, or conflict, God is faithful to give you the power to withstand the enemy’s tactics against you. Find comfort in knowing, God has prepared you for warfare and you do not fight alone. He goes before us, subdues our enemies and renders them helpless. As we meditate on the verse of the week, remember our Father in heaven, the great commander in chief, has already given you the victory. Believe with all your heart that there is no opponent greater than the power of God that operates in your life and fights on your behalf. Wherever you are weak, God will give you strength. Where you lack confidence, He will give you assurance and a holy boldness. Where you lack resources, He will give you all that you need to defeat every adversary. Don’t break a sweat and don’t stress, He’s got you. Find peace today in knowing that God does not leave you defenseless. In fact, He has equipped you for battle and prepares the way for you to forge forward and walk in triumph. Let’s go and grow together. ADaubon
